***NEW JERSEY DEVILS GAME NIGHT POST!*** GAME #69 - BOSTON BRUINS (46-17-5) AT NEW JERSEY DEVILS (29-26-13) 7:00PM, TV: NESN, MSG PLUS Bruins aim for 10th straight win vs. Devils. Last 10: Boston 9-1-0; New Jersey 5-5-0 Season series: The second of three games between the Boston Bruins and New Jersey Devils. The Devils rallied for a 4-3 victory on Oct. 26 at TD Garden when Marek Zidlicky and Andy Greene scored power-play goals in a span of 24 seconds late in the third period. The teams will play again April 13 at Prudential Center. Big story: The Devils begin a five-game homestand and close out the regular season with 10 of their final 14 games at Prudential Center with hopes of qualifying for the Stanley Cup Playoffs. The Bruins will look to continue their winning ways, having won a season-high nine straight while allowing one or no goals six times over that stretch. The Devils are five points out of a playoff spot after closing out a recent three-game road trip 1-2-0. New Jersey followed a 2-1 victory against the Philadelphia Flyers on March 11 with losses against the Florida Panthers on Friday and the Tampa Bay Lightning on Saturday. One of the reasons we are where we are in the standings is we havent been that consistent, Devils forward Dainius Zubrus told The (Newark) Star-Ledger. I believe we can do it. I know we can do it. We have a good enough team to be able to put these stretches and put some winning streaks together. Goalie Martin Brodeur, the expected starter Tuesday, had a four-game winning streak snapped in a 3-0 loss against the Lightning. It was Brodeurs first loss since Jan. 26 against the New York Rangers in a 2014 Coors Light NHL Stadium Series game at Yankee Stadium. Brodeur made one of his 29 saves Saturday on a penalty shot against J.T. Brown for his ninth save on 12 attempts in his NHL career. Devils wing Ryane Clowe believes players must take a playoff-like approach to the final 14 regular-season games. Weve got to be more desperate, he said. There are enough games. Weve said all year we have to put a streak together and we havent yet. The Devils will wear their retro red, green and white jerseys for the second time this season on Tuesday; they also wore them at Yankee Stadium. Jaromir Jagr has three goals and six points in the past six games for the Devils. Devils forward Ryan Carter (upper body) is out.
